Promo Codes and Bonuses: The Fine Print That Will Make You Scream

Bonuses are a minefield. I’ve seen offers that look amazing on the surface but are actually traps. Here’s an example from a promo I tested in June 2026:

Use code SPINMAX at LeoVegas for a 100% match bonus up to $500 plus 50 free spins on ‘Book of Dead’. Sounds great, right? But read the terms:

  • 35x wagering on the bonus amount.
  • 50x wagering on the free spin winnings.
  • Max cashout from free spins is $150.
  • Must be used within 72 hours.

That 35x wagering means if you deposit $200 and get a $200 bonus, you need to wager $7,000 before you can withdraw. That’s a lot of spins on the pokies. And the 72-hour time limit adds pressure. You can’t just casually play. You have to grind.

My advice? Only take bonuses if you were going to play anyway. Don’t chase them. And always, always read the wagering requirements. If they’re above 40x, run.

Are these apps legal for Aussie players?

It’s a grey area. The Interactive Gambling Act 2001 prohibits Australian-based casinos from offering real money games to locals. But offshore platforms that accept Aussie players are not explicitly illegal for the player to use. You’re not breaking the law by playing. Just be aware that you have less consumer protection. Gamble Responsibly: The Boring but Necessary Bit

I’m not going to lecture you. You’re an adult. But here’s the reality: gambling is entertainment, not a way to make money. The house always has an edge. If you’re playing pokies, the RTP is usually around 96%, which means the casino keeps 4% of all money wagered over the long term.

Set a budget. Stick to it. If you lose, walk away. Don’t chase losses. And if you feel like you’re losing control, use the responsible gambling tools that most platforms offer. Deposit limits, session time reminders, self-exclusion. They’re there for a reason.
